About this school
Amberley Court School is an independent special school in Crawley. It teaches children aged 6 to 16 and has 16 pupils on roll.
Ofsted has not yet inspected Amberley Court School under its current framework. Where the Department for Education has published them, its results and pupil characteristics appear below. Numbers and a report only go so far, so visit in person before you apply.
Ofsted judgement
Amberley Court School has not been inspected by Ofsted yet. It opened in its current form in October 2025, and new or converted schools usually wait a few years for their first inspection.
